It's clearly not mounted properly. There shouldn't be any play. You need to take the dash apart and check and tighten all the screws that hold the unit in place. Pretty easy to do but you need to use the search to find out how to take the dash apart.

What mounting kit did you use?

Obviously if you put pressure on the device and the rattle goes away, it's loose in its mount. I would take everything apart again, retighten, and that should fix the problem unless you have the wrong mounting kit.

Pics (straight on of the dash) would be helpful.
